The landscape of web gaming has undergone significant transformation over the past two decades, driven by rapid advancements in web technologies. From the early days of simple HTML pages and Flash-based games to sophisticated browser experiences, each shift has expanded what is possible within an online environment. The advent of HTML5 marked a pivotal moment, enabling developers to craft more immersive, cross-platform games without relying on proprietary plugins. This article explores how HTML5’s evolution continues to shape the modern web gaming landscape, with practical examples illustrating these advancements.
To understand the significance of HTML5, it’s essential to review the foundational web standards and how they transitioned to support gaming innovations. This exploration reveals not only the technological milestones but also how these changes create new opportunities for developers and players alike.
Content Overview
- Historical context of web gaming and technological shifts
- Transition from HTML4 and Flash to HTML5
- Core HTML5 technologies influencing game development
- Practical impacts on game design and player experiences
- Case study: Modern web game «Chicken Road 2» as an example
- Historical and cultural influences on web game evolution
- Technical and design considerations for developers
- Future trends in HTML5 and web gaming
- Conclusion: ongoing evolution and significance
1. Introduction to the Evolution of Web Technologies in Gaming
Since the late 1990s, web gaming primarily relied on static HTML pages and became popular through simple Flash animations and games. These early technologies, while innovative for their time, had notable limitations, such as dependency on proprietary plugins, limited graphics capabilities, and compatibility issues across devices. As the internet matured, developers sought more flexible and powerful standards that could support richer gameplay experiences.
The release of HTML5 in 2014, as a W3C standard, marked a significant milestone, offering native support for multimedia, graphics, and storage. This shift enabled developers to create complex, high-performance browser games that run seamlessly across desktops, tablets, and smartphones—fundamentally transforming the online gaming ecosystem. The scope of this evolution is vast, touching on graphics rendering, audio-visual integration, and offline capabilities, all of which are critical for modern game design.
2. Foundations of HTML and the Transition to HTML5
Limitations of Previous Web Standards (HTML4, Flash) in Gaming
HTML4, established in the late 1990s, lacked native support for multimedia content and advanced graphics, forcing developers to rely on third-party plugins like Adobe Flash. While Flash enabled interactive animations and simple games, it posed security risks, performance issues, and was incompatible with many mobile devices. As a result, the web gaming experience was often fragmented and limited in scope.
Key Features Introduced with HTML5 That Impacted Gaming
HTML5 introduced several groundbreaking features that directly addressed earlier limitations:
- Canvas API: Facilitates rendering of 2D graphics directly within the browser, enabling smooth animations and game environments without external plugins.
- Audio and Video Elements: Native multimedia support allows seamless integration of sounds and videos, enhancing immersion.
- Offline Storage: Web Storage API provides persistent data storage, supporting features like save states and progress tracking.
How These Features Fostered a New Era of Cross-Platform, Browser-Based Games
By eliminating dependency on proprietary plugins, HTML5 made it possible to develop games that run uniformly across various devices and operating systems. Developers could now focus on creating rich, interactive experiences that are accessible instantly via web browsers, reducing barriers for players worldwide. This cross-platform compatibility is exemplified by titles like «Chicken Road 2», which leverages HTML5’s capabilities for smooth graphics and sound effects across desktops and mobile devices, illustrating the technology’s practical impact.
3. Core HTML5 Technologies Driving Modern Web Gaming
Canvas API for Rendering 2D Graphics
The Canvas API provides a powerful tool for creating dynamic 2D graphics, enabling developers to draw shapes, sprites, and animations directly within the browser. For example, in «Chicken Road 2», the animated characters and interactive backgrounds are rendered in real-time, creating a lively game environment that responds smoothly to user input.
WebGL for 3D Graphics Acceleration
WebGL extends HTML5’s capabilities into 3D rendering, utilizing hardware acceleration for complex visual effects. Although many casual browser games still focus on 2D, WebGL is increasingly used in titles that require immersive 3D worlds, such as browser-based simulations and educational games, blending seamlessly with HTML5’s other features.
Audio and Video Integration for Immersive Experiences
Native support for multimedia elements enables rich sound effects, background music, and cutscenes within browser games. For instance, «Chicken Road 2» benefits from high-quality audio cues synchronized with gameplay, enhancing engagement and realism.
Offline Storage and Performance Optimizations
HTML5’s Web Storage API allows games to save progress locally, reducing loading times and enabling offline play. Performance enhancements like requestAnimationFrame ensure smooth animations even on lower-end devices, broadening accessibility and user satisfaction.
4. Practical Impact: How HTML5 Enabled New Gaming Experiences
Real-time Multiplayer Games and Social Integrations
HTML5, combined with WebSocket technology, facilitates real-time multiplayer interactions directly within browsers. Games like «Chicken Road 2» exemplify how social features—such as leaderboards and multiplayer modes—are now seamlessly integrated, creating shared experiences without downloads or installations.
Reduced Dependency on Plugins and Proprietary Software
The native multimedia support in HTML5 eliminated the need for third-party plugins like Flash, which were often insecure and incompatible with mobile devices. This shift significantly improved security and accessibility, making web games more reliable and widely available.
Accessibility and Device Compatibility Improvements
With responsive design techniques and the standardization of multimedia support, HTML5-based games are accessible across a broad spectrum of devices, including smartphones, tablets, and desktops. This universality expands the reach of web gaming, supporting inclusive play for users with different hardware capabilities.
5. Case Study: «Chicken Road 2» as a Modern Web Game
«Chicken Road 2», available InOut’s latest: Chicken Road 2, is an illustrative example of how HTML5 features underpin contemporary browser games. It leverages the canvas for detailed animations, audio for immersive sound effects, and local storage to save progress, showcasing the integration of core HTML5 APIs for a seamless user experience.
Game mechanics such as animated obstacles, dynamic backgrounds, and sound effects benefit from HTML5’s optimized rendering and multimedia capabilities. The game’s smooth performance across various devices exemplifies how modern HTML5 development ensures accessibility and engagement, reinforcing the importance of evolving web standards in creating captivating entertainment.
6. Historical and Cultural Contexts Influencing Web Gaming Evolution
Web game design often draws inspiration from media and societal trends. For example, the humorous rooster antagonist in the 1999 Family Guy episode influenced character archetypes in early web games, highlighting cultural reflections in game themes. Similarly, classic arcade elements like the barrels in Donkey Kong persist in modern titles, emphasizing nostalgia and design continuity.
Moreover, societal concerns, such as pedestrian safety statistics, influence educational game themes. Developers incorporate real-world data into game narratives to raise awareness—an approach increasingly feasible with HTML5’s multimedia and data integration capabilities, making games both entertaining and informative.
7. Non-Obvious Technical and Design Considerations
Creating HTML5 games that perform well across diverse hardware and browsers presents challenges. Developers must optimize graphics rendering, manage memory efficiently, and ensure compatibility with different browser engines. For example, ensuring smooth animations in «Chicken Road 2» across low-end smartphones requires careful balancing of graphics quality and performance.
Accessibility features, such as keyboard navigation, screen reader support, and color contrast options, are essential for inclusive design. HTML5’s semantic elements and ARIA attributes facilitate this, broadening the audience reach. Future-proofing involves adhering to evolving standards and leveraging frameworks like WebAssembly, which complement HTML5 for even more sophisticated applications.
8. The Future of HTML5 in Web Gaming
Emerging technologies such as WebAssembly and advanced 3D frameworks are set to enhance HTML5’s capabilities, enabling more complex and resource-intensive games within browsers. The potential for integrating augmented reality (AR) and virtual reality (VR) directly into web platforms is growing, promising immersive experiences accessible without downloads.
This evolution will impact developers by lowering barriers to entry and encouraging innovation, while offering gamers richer, more interactive worlds. As standards continue to evolve, HTML5’s role as the backbone of web gaming will remain vital, adapting alongside hardware improvements and user expectations.
9. Conclusion: The Continuing Evolution and Significance of HTML5 in Web Gaming
HTML5 has fundamentally transformed game development, shifting from reliance on external plugins to a unified, web-native standard. Its core features—graphics rendering, multimedia support, and local storage—have enabled developers to craft more engaging, accessible, and cross-platform experiences. The example of «Chicken Road 2» underscores how these principles translate into practical, captivating gameplay that appeals to a broad audience.
„The adaptability of web standards like HTML5 ensures that innovation in browser-based gaming continues to flourish, opening new horizons for both creators and players.”
As we look ahead, integrating emerging technologies and maintaining flexible, standards-compliant design will be crucial. The ongoing evolution of HTML5 not only supports entertainment but also empowers educational and societal applications, ensuring its relevance in the future of web development and gaming.